The Impact of Technology on Multifamily Apartment Investing

The wave of technology has swept across various industries, revolutionizing how businesses operate and consumers interact. The real estate sector, and more specifically multifamily apartment investing, hasn’t been left behind. Investors now have access to a variety of tools and platforms that have transformed the traditional investment process. Let’s take a closer look at how technology is shaping this space.

 

Enhanced Property Search and Analysis

Gone are the days of solely relying on brokers or print ads to find property deals. Digital platforms and mobile apps now aggregate property listings from multiple sources, providing investors with vast amounts of data at their fingertips. Investors can easily filter searches based on their criteria, such as location, price, or property size, making property search more efficient.

Beyond just listings, analytical tools use big data to offer insights into market trends, rental yield predictions, and potential property appreciation, enabling investors to make data-driven decisions.

 

Streamlined Communication and Management

Property management has seen a digital shift, with online platforms simplifying tasks like tenant screening, rent collection, and maintenance requests. Communication between property managers, tenants, and investors is now instantaneous, reducing delays and misunderstandings.

 

Virtual Tours and Augmented Reality

Potential investors and tenants don’t necessarily need to visit a property in person anymore. Virtual tours, 360-degree video walkthroughs, and augmented reality applications allow for immersive property experiences from anywhere in the world. This capability not only saves time but also widens the potential audience for a property.

 

Digital Documentation and Transactions

The transactional side of investing has also seen significant changes. Digital platforms now allow for e-signatures, digital lease agreements, and online due diligence, speeding up the traditionally lengthy paperwork process. Additionally, platforms offering online syndications make pooling resources and funds more straightforward and more transparent than before.

 

Risk Assessment and Predictive Analysis 

With the increasing integ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ning, investors now have tools that can predict market fluctuations, potential risks, and investment outcomes based on vast amounts of data. This advancement aids in making more informed decisions, reducing the chances of costly mistakes.

 

Conclusion

Technology’s impact on multifamily apartment investing is undeniable, offering efficiencies, insights, and opportunities previously unimaginable. As the digital transformation continues, investors who adapt and leverage these new tools are likely to have an edge in this competitive market.
